Does anyone know of an EQ pedal which has its own effects loop? By switching on such a pedal, it would engage all the pedals in the effects loop, and applies the EQ? It would need EQ and gain/level control. The EHX Tri Parallel Mixer comes close - but is a little overkill for my needs. I'm looking for a smaller footprint too. If not, I'll just use a simple loop pedal, and include a separate EQ pedal at the end of that loop's signal. Thanks

It's nuts that fender would put out such a confusing image!? I would also take that to be asymmetrical. I don't see how another other conclusion can be made! That imagine indicates that a "modern C" would be asymmetrical - and I don't believe that is the case. I find their explanations so frustrating - what then is a "60s C" in comparison to a "Modern C" and "Slim C"? These terms are all used, but never actually defined with measurements. I'm assuming that they can all be 1.5" at the nut (i.e. a jazz), and I know that they refer to the shape of the profile (so, not to be confused with "A", "B", "C" necks - which is always a confusing tangent). So, these "modern", "60s" and "slim" terms must refer to the depth from fretboard to back of the neck, and how that tapers from fret 1 to fret ~21. Would love to know those depth dimensions - and specifically which is the skinniest at the 1st fret.

Hi All, This is a topic which comes up a fair bit - but I couldn't find a consensus. Does anybody happen to know if the necks on the current Mustang Vintera/American Performer/PJ are interchangeable with their respective bodies? In other words, can a Vintera body have an American Performer neck? (There is method in this madness, eventually). I'm assuming that the neck heel and neck pocket dimensions would be compatible? Secondly, are the necks of the Mustangs/Musicmasters/Broncos all switchable within reason as well? I have a few projects lined up, but I'm no luthier.
